Expanding what sustainability means on set
Bosena felt existing sustainability guidance on productions was often too narrow in scope and too easily lost within the pressures of day-to-day production decisions. The Rainbow Memo was created as a way of bringing environmental responsibility together with human care – helping everyone on the production feel welcomed, respected and part of the filmmaking community. Referenced throughout the shoot, it helped create a safe and inclusive working environment regardless of age, experience or background. The approach has since been adopted by several other UK production companies and is now referenced as best practice within sustainable production training from leading screen institutions.

Embedding sustainability into production decisions
Despite the challenges of filming in rural Cornwall, the team used a fleet of EV vehicles and partnered with Rogue Elements to reduce waste wood from set building – achieving 90% diverted from waste. 100% of costumes and props were reused and repurposed throughout production. Dream Catering provided vegetarian and vegan catering on set, helping reduce emissions while encouraging crews to embrace meat-free choices. Daily call sheets also included bilingual Cornish and English information about local plants and wildlife, encouraging greater awareness of Cornish identity, culture and biodiversity.

Turning learning into long-term change
Throughout the production, Bosena focused heavily on communication and collective accountability. Midway through the shoot, the team shared updates with crew showing the CO2e savings achieved through veggie and vegan-only catering choices. The lessons learned from Rose of Nevada have since been developed into Bosena’s evolving Ecoso Toolkit, helping streamline planning processes and make sustainable workflows easier to implement on future productions. The company has also developed preferred supplier lists and procurement protocols that encourage circularity and consideration of the end-of-life impact of production materials. Bosena continues to share its processes openly across the industry, encouraging collaboration and knowledge-sharing to help accelerate positive change across film and TV production.
